OBJECTIVE: To investigate the compatible stability of Levetiracetam (Lev) injection with 3 injections. METHODS: Each Lev injection 1 000 mg mixed with 0.9% Sodium chloride injection 100 mL, 5% Glucose injection 100 mL or Sodium lactate Ringer’s injection 100 mL respectively. Under the light condition, at 25 ℃, the color and clarification degree of mixtures were observed at different time points within 24 h after mixing; pH value and the number of insoluble particles were determined. The contents of related impurities (impurity A, B, C, D, 2-hydroxypyridine) and Lev in mixtures were determined by HPLC. RESULTS: Under above condition, all mixtures were colorless clear liquid within 24 h; pH value had no significant change (RSD<1%,n=7); the number of insoluble particles was no more than the range stated in Chinese Pharmacopeia (2015 edition). Impurity B and C were not detected; the contents of other impurities were in line with the requirements of foreign pharmacopeia. No marked change was noted for relative content of Lev (RSD<1%,n=7). CONCLUSIONS: After mixing with 0.9% Sodium chloride injection, 5% Glucose injection or Sodium lactate Ringer’s injection, Lev injection keep stable at 25 ℃ within 24 h under the light condition.
